£14m per player: Man City & United major players in seismic rise of average transfer fees

All stats from Transfermarkt unless otherwise stated. When the summer transfer window closed, clubs in the Premier League had spent a total of £1.3 billion, per Transfermarkt. Let that sink in for a second. £1.3 billion. A Futurism article in 2014 claimed that the human brain cannot comprehend the number, one billion, in its raw form. It’s not possible. And yet, this is the fifth transfer window in a row in which clubs have spent more than £1bn. Spending continues unchecked at the top-flight.
